God has not given us a spirit of fear – hear two things in this.
- God is not behind or in this fear.
- Fear is a spirit.
Fear is a spirit and must be dealt with as such. It is time for us, as the Body of Christ, to come against this spirit and run it out of our land. We have been given the power to do that through Jesus Christ.
First of all, the Bible tells us if we resist the enemy he has to flee from us. That is the first thing we must do. RESIST FEAR every single time it comes knocking.
Submit yourselves therefore to God. Resist the devil, and he will flee from you. James 4:7
Next, we must speak to this mountain and command it to go.
Jesus answered and said unto them, Verily I say unto you, If ye have faith, and doubt not, ye shall not only do this which is done to the fig tree, but also if ye shall say unto this mountain, Be thou removed, and be thou cast into the sea; it shall be done. Mt. 21:21
Finally, the Word of God says, what we bind on earth is bound in heaven. What we loose on earth is loosed in heaven.
And I will give you the keys of the Kingdom of Heaven. Whatever you forbid on earth will be forbidden in heaven, and whatever you permit on earth will be permitted in heaven. Mt.16:19 NLT
